An enterprise hosts a customer-facing application on Google Compute Engine virtual machines. During a penetration test, security analysts discover a Server-Side Request Forgery (SSRF) vulnerability that allows external actors to inject custom HTTP request headers and query the instance metadata server (http://metadata.google.internal/computeMetadata/v1/instance/service-accounts/default/token). The red team demonstrated that by stealing the default Compute Engine service account token, they could leverage overly broad IAM permissions to modify the instance startup-script metadata on other production virtual machines, achieving remote code execution and privilege escalation.
Which strategy should the security engineer implement to remediate this attack vector and detect subsequent exploitation attempts?
This strategy combines least-privilege IAM identity governance with native threat detection via Security Command Center Event Threat Detection (ETD) to eliminate lateral privilege escalation and monitor unauthorized instance metadata modifications.
